Company Description
Since 1935, the Michigan Anti-Cruelty Society (MACS) has been a non-profit organization dedicated to aiding all community members in caring for their animals. MACS offers comprehensive sheltering, veterinary care, and pet adoption services. We assist individuals who need to surrender their pets or who face financial constraints but want to keep their pets. Our Veterinary Clinic provides preventative care, spay/neuter procedures, radiographs, and bloodwork. We are committed to helping as many community members as possible and providing them with necessary resources.
